    Abstract: A control apparatus for an induction motor comprises a variable voltage, variable frequency inverter feeding the motor, which is controlled by the PWM control. A secondary current component and an exciting current component of the motor are obtained by the calculation on the basis of a motor current and an actual slip frequency of the motor. From the thus obtained secondary current component, an actual torque produced by the motor is calculated. A frequency reference for the PWM control is obtained by the comparison result of the actual torque and a torque reference. A modulation factor reference for the PWM control is obtained by the comparison of the exciting current component and an exciting current reference. According to this control apparatus, the torque of the induction motor can be controlled to follow the torque reference with a high accuracy.

    Abstract: A power converter such as an inverter or chopper using self-turn-off type semiconductor devices supplies power to an inductive load and free wheel diodes are provided so that the current flowing through this load circulates not through the power supply but through the free wheel diodes. When it is detected that the load current exceeds a predetermined value, the self-turn-off-type semiconductors which are conductive are turned off. At this time, the self-turn-off-type semiconductors which are turned on and immediately thereafter cause the recovery current to flow in the free wheel diodes are turned off not immediately but after the recovery current disappears.
